The Input VSWR and Input VSWR High Band tests measure the worst case VSWR over each of the specified frequency bands given below. The tests measure VSWR directly from the network analyzer. However, the conversion below can be used if measuring return loss.
The Input VSWR High Band test is used to test the higher frequency ranges of the N8974/5A models. It is not available for the N8972/3A models.
VSWR or voltage standing wave ratio can be calculated from the reflection coefficient using the equation:
VSWR = [1 + rho] / [1 - rho] @ VSWR = [1 + r ] / [1 - r ]

The NFA uses several frequency dependent paths within the front end assemblies to cover its operating range. It is therefore not possible to complete a single VSWR swept measurement at a single fixed frequency point over its entire operating range, as the NFA automatically switches at approximately 500 MHz and 3000 MHz, dependent on the fixed frequency setting. |
